Day one, started as an Idea… taking that first thought and putting pen to paper. Just me and ideas. I then jumped in!! Our JUMP START Platform is just that, Jump In and GO!! I called friends and put together a video / photoshoot, with hand picked, guys and gals, whom are not models. Beginners really and gave them all a chance. Found makeup artist’s and a person who could assist me. My first Photographer, my own brother, who is a darn good photographer Jumped in. Everything was planned on paper and all the clothing , props scheduled with each scene I created. When one selected model didn’t come thru, the team made a call and we filled that spot with her sister, and wow, she brought it!!
Ever since then, Sapphire Chic adapts and adjusts to difficult times. Motto – Bend and Flex, don’t quit! We believe in giving chances to clients who might not be model material at first, and as they grow and build confidence – wowza!
Building a team was the best thing, it allowed me to create content and see, hear each person and their wants and needs. Adjusting to personalities and moods also. If a model is on set and cries, ect, how to get them back on track and show them another way.
Fully self funded, the only thing I would do different? Ask friends to share and talk about how it takes a village, so more advertising.. Otherwise, what I have learned….priceless.

How about pivoting – can you share the story of a time you’ve had to pivot?
Yes, Covid. I walked almost daily at a local park. No one was doing any photoshoots or really much. It was a time to reflect and exam life. So much suffering that the goal was to stay mentally and physically healthy.
So, all of us creatives had to regroup and redo our business, Again bend don’t break. Adapt, Adapt, Adapt!!
